Fire at Pearl Street destroys Dibble Co and other stores

New York dispatch reports a four story Pearl Street fire at No 1 involving C K Dibble Co naval stores and Henry C Lions cordage. Losses range from 40 000 to 60 000 with the building a total loss and other nearby shops including Brown's fancy goods showing substantial damage.

Cattle Market Prices and Weekly Receipts Across Markets

Current prices show first quality cattle at around 17 per head with varied values for common and inferior classes. Veal calves high at 12 to 13 cents per pound, sheep and lambs strong, hogs steady, and total weekly receipts across all stocks reported as 3,451 beeves and 15,195 swine for this week, versus last week's 4,444 beeves and 14,150 swine.

Second Pittsburgh poisoning case ends in arrests

A Pittsburgh case reports the death of John Nevin in Mount Washington after his wife Mary Nevin and two associates are arrested on murder warrants. Nevin fell ill last September and died October 14 after doctors failed to save him. Mayor Lowry heard accusations from Mrs. Margaret Avery prompting the arrests.
